Output 3a0f08d36cbdf174e1015491e667957545d7a003903917d946979351a03c1bad:1

value
525913318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2e1fdc16a74b226cf89504740bac4ef24e6270 OP_EQUAL
address
3PDpebgmGJUtywoTDCE6Lm67LZQx2wxaWs
transaction
3a0f08d36cbdf174e1015491e667957545d7a003903917d946979351a03c1bad
confirmations
246005
spent
true